Sula Vineyards expands premium portfolio in CSD with four new wine labels

Must Read

In a strategic move to strengthen its presence in India’s evolving retail landscape, Sula Vineyards has expanded its premium wine offerings within the Canteen Stores Department (CSD) by introducing four new labels. The newly listed wines include the widely acclaimed Dindori Reserve Shiraz, RĀSĀ Syrah, The Source Grenache Rosé, and Sula Riesling, all of which further elevate the brand’s premium wine portfolio.

This expansion brings Sula’s total CSD-listed wines to nine, reinforcing its commitment to serving India’s defence and service personnel with top-tier offerings. The move follows a notable 40% growth in CSD wine sales over the past two years, highlighting the segment’s increasing significance.

Rajeev Samant, CEO, Sula Vineyards, expressed pride in this achievement, stating, “Marking a key milestone, Sula has secured the listing of four new wines in the CSD, following the culmination of a two-year-long process. Dindori Reserve Shiraz, one of Sula’s best red wines, is now entering the CSD and is expected to further accelerate momentum in this segment.”

With the first shipment already dispatched in March 2025, Sula is poised for a robust performance in FY26. This development not only enhances the brand’s elite offerings but also cements its leadership in India’s premium wine category.
